An aquarium plural aquariums or aquaria is a vivarium consisting of at least one transparent side in which water-dwelling plants or animals are kept. Fishkeepers use aquaria to keep fish invertebrates amphibians marine mammals turtles and aquatic plants. The term combines the Latin root aqua meaning water with the suffix -arium meaning a place for relating to. An aquarist owns fish or maintains an aquarium typically constructed of glass or high strength plastic.
